Stremio

Stremio

Stremio is a free media center application that allows you to organize and stream video content from various sources. It brings together different streaming platforms like Netflix, YouTube, Amazon Prime Video, etc. and your personal media library in one place with an easy to use interface.

Filminator

Filminator

Filminator is a free and open-source video transcoding software. It provides an intuitive user interface for converting video files into various formats and resolutions, optimizing them for playback on mobile devices or streaming platforms. Key features include batch processing, hardware acceleration, presets for common output formats, subtitles handling, and cropping/trimming tools.
